DE22 4JJ lies on Merton Drive in Derby. DE22 4JJ is located in the Mackworth & New Zealand electoral ward, within the unitary authority of Derby and the English Parliamentary constituency of Derby North.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Derby and Derbyshire ICB - 15M and the police force is Derbyshire. This postcode has been in use since June 2012.
